How long does it take to complete a Business degree in San Antonio, TX ?
Completing a Business degree in San Antonio, TX, typically takes different amounts of time depending on the level of education pursued. For an associate degree, you can expect to invest about two years of full-time study. This foundational program, offered at institutions like San Antonio College, equips students with essential skills in business management, accounting, and marketing, making graduates highly employable in entry-level positions.
If you’re aiming for a bachelor’s degree, the journey extends to approximately four years. Universities such as the University of Texas at San Antonio (UTSA) provide robust programs that not only cover core business principles but also offer specializations in areas like finance and entrepreneurship. Graduates from these programs often share how their comprehensive education prepared them for real-world challenges, enhancing their confidence and marketability in a competitive job market.
For those considering advanced education, a master’s degree, such as an MBA, typically requires an additional two years. Institutions like Texas A&M University-San Antonio offer flexible programs that cater to working professionals, allowing you to balance your studies with your career. What financial aid is available to Business degree students in San Antonio, TX ?
Navigating the financial landscape of pursuing a Business degree in San Antonio, TX, can be daunting, but the array of financial aid options available makes this journey much more manageable. With approximately 99% of Business degree students receiving some form of financial aid, it’s clear that higher education is within reach for many aspiring professionals.
Consider the Federal Pell Grant, which provides crucial support for undergraduate students demonstrating financial need. One graduate shared how this grant significantly eased their financial burden, allowing them to focus on their studies rather than worrying about tuition costs. Similarly, the TEXAS Grant is a lifeline for students pursuing their first undergraduate degree, covering tuition and fees for Texas residents who meet specific criteria. This program has empowered many local students to achieve their academic goals without the weight of overwhelming debt.
The Texas Public Educational Grant (TPEG) further enhances accessibility, offering up to $2,000 per academic year for needy students attending public institutions. Imagine a graduate who, thanks to TPEG, could afford essential textbooks and materials, ultimately leading to a successful academic career at the University of Texas at San Antonio.
Additionally, the Federal Supplemental Educational Opportunity Grant (FSEOG) is available for those with exceptional financial need, awarded on a first-come, first-served basis. Timely FAFSA submissions can make all the difference, as one graduate recounted how they secured this grant, allowing them to participate in valuable internships that enriched their educational experience.

What are the prerequisites For enrolling in a Business program in San Antonio, TX ?
To enroll in a Business program in San Antonio, TX, prospective students typically need to meet several prerequisites that ensure they are prepared for the rigors of higher education. Most institutions, such as the University of Texas at San Antonio (UTSA) and Texas A&M University-San Antonio, require a high school diploma or equivalent, along with a satisfactory GPA. Additionally, standardized test scores from the SAT or ACT may be necessary, although some programs have begun to adopt a test-optional policy, reflecting a growing trend in higher education.
Many graduates I’ve spoken with shared their experiences navigating the enrollment process. One graduate from UTSA recalled how the admissions team provided personalized guidance, helping her understand the importance of her high school coursework in subjects like math and economics. She emphasized that taking advanced placement courses not only strengthened her application but also prepared her for the analytical challenges of a Business degree.
Here are some key prerequisites to consider:
High School Diploma or Equivalent: Essential for all programs.
GPA Requirements: Most programs look for a minimum GPA of 2.5 or higher.
Standardized Test Scores: SAT or ACT scores may be required, though some programs are moving towards test-optional admissions.
Prerequisite Courses: Some programs may require specific high school courses, such as algebra or business fundamentals.
